The Yogavasistha is a Hindu spiritual text written by Valmiki (who also authored the Ramayana) dealing with the philosophical topics from the Advaita-vedanta school. Chronologically it precedes the Ramayana.
Verse 7.78.11
भ्रमद्बुद्बुदविश्रान्तभ्रान्तकल्पान्तवारिदः ।
उत्तालैस्तैरनाधारैः पश्यन्नपरवारिदम् ॥ ११ ॥
bhramadbudbudaviśrāntabhrāntakalpāntavāridaḥ |
uttālaistairanādhāraiḥ paśyannaparavāridam || 11 ||
The deluging clouds were rolling in the air, after pouring their water in floods on earth; as if they were in search after other clouds, with their open mouths and eyes.
